## Description

The Government is conducting market research to identify potential sources to meet the requirements capability for IAE (1) Pressure Vest (P Vest, PRU-73/P), (2) Environmental Protection Layer (EPL,CWU-111/P), (3) Thermal Undergarment (TU, CWU-112/P), (4) Life Preserver Unit (LPU, PRU-75/P), (5) Automatic Life Preserver Inflation Unit (ALPU), (6) Chemical Biological Radiological Layer (CBRL PRU-76/P), (7) Survival Vest (PRU-72/P), and all components thereof.

The purpose of this requirement is to establish contractor support of the IAE system as described above. The support will include sustainment management, technical data support, failure reporting and analysis, obsolescence support, deficiency reporting, and engineering and technical support.

The proposed acquisition strategy is a base and 4 option year services contract for fiscal year 2025.
